HORNADAY TURNS UP THE HEAT
ERIE, CO - Ron Hornaday and the NAPA Brakes team scored their fourth victory
of the year this past weekend (matching 1996 win total) at Louisville Motor
Speedway in Louisville, Ky. Hornaday qualified fourth and finished first. He
led all 225 laps of the vent. This was the NAPA team's third win in four
races.
- Hornaday now has 14 wins in the NASCAR Truck Series. Just two off Mike
Skinner's (1995 Champion) Truck Series record.
- NAPA Brakes crew chief Fred Graves has an impressive record since joining
the team in late May. He has won three out of six races. His short track
record is even better, two wins in two events.
- The NAPA Brakes team will run the Chevy truck named "Melissa" again this
weekend at Colorado National Speedway in Erie, Colo. Melissa won this past
Saturday at Louisville. She now has nine wins on her resume.
- The NAPA team welcomed back engine technician Buster Mullis at the
Louisville race. He severed a tendon on his ring finger during the post-race
inspection at Bristol, Tenn. He has had two operations to repair damage and
has now returned to his position with the team.
QUOTES:
NAPA Brakes driver Ron Hornaday on last week's Louisville win:
"I need to give the credit to Fred Graves and this awesome NAPA team. They
are giving me great Chevy trucks to drive. This truck was great all day. I
think everyone involved in this program," said Hornaday. "All the guys at DEI
(Dale Earnhardt, Inc.) are working hard and it is showing."
Comments on this weekend's event at Colorado National:
"I am looking forward to the trip to the Denver area. It's a great city with
diehard NASCAR fans. We will put on a good show for them," commented
Hornaday. "It's another tough little short track. I am looking forward to it.
It's somewhat like the Tucson (Ariz.) track and we had a good run there (he
won) - the difference is that you need to be on the bottom at Colorado."
